Duck Shit Oolong, known locally as Ya Shi Xiang, is one of the most famous teas produced in the Phoenix Mountains of Guangdong Province. Despite its unusual name, the tea is celebrated for its extraordinary fragrance and refined complexity. Today, it is widely regarded as one of the finest examples of Phoenix Dancong oolong.

According to local folklore, farmers deliberately gave the tea an unattractive name to discourage others from stealing or copying a particularly valuable tea cultivar. While the story varies from village to village, the tea itself has earned worldwide recognition for its remarkable aromatic profile. Depending on the harvest and brewing style, drinkers may discover notes of orchid, honey, tropical fruit, and spring flowers layered throughout the session.

Crafted using traditional Dancong processing methods, Duck Shit Oolong captures the unique character of the Phoenix Mountain terroir. Its ability to deliver evolving aromas across multiple infusions makes it especially rewarding for gongfu brewing. For many tea enthusiasts, it represents the pinnacle of aromatic Chinese oolong tea.
